Wyomissing Public Library to host 1920s-themed ‘Roaring Stacks’ fundraiser Aug. 29

August 6, 2026 - 04:22 PM - Berks Weekly

The Wyomissing Public Library will transform into a 1920s-style speakeasy later this month for a fundraising event designed to support the library’s programs and services.

“Roaring Stacks: A Speakeasy Soirée at the Library” will be held Saturday, Aug. 29, from 7 to 10 p.m. at the library, located at 9 Reading Blvd. in Wyomissing.

The Prohibition-era themed evening will feature live jazz music, signature cocktails, hors d’oeuvres, a silent auction, and a darts challenge with Mark Twain, along with other activities. Organizers will transform the historic library building into a 1920s-inspired venue for the event.

Proceeds from the fundraiser will directly benefit the Wyomissing Public Library’s programs and community resources, including early literacy initiatives, digital access services, and public programming that serves thousands of area residents each year.

Tickets are $100 per person, and attendance is limited to 160 guests. Organizers encourage attendees to wear 1920s-inspired attire, although costumes are not required.

Tickets are available through Friday, Aug. 28, or until the event sells out. Organizers said physical tickets will not be issued, and attendees’ names will instead be placed on the event guest list.

Founded in 1913, the Wyomissing Public Library’s mission is to inspire learning, expand opportunity, and strengthen community by providing information services and innovative programming for area residents.
